Abetka is my bachelor degree project. This work is a way to draw attention to both the beauty of my country and the hell in which Ukrainians live today.
It represents self-identification of Ukrainians, our cultural heritage, which our ancestors preserved for us, and today we continue these traditions. Ukrainian identity is clear today, we create a living culture, weaving our authentic motifs into contemporary concepts, discovering the richness of our national heritage. The letters illustrate crafts and folk art, old customs that have survived to this day, events in the history of Ukraine that left their mark on the formation of national culture.
There are two versions of the alphabet. The second version filled with images of the tragic reality that Ukrainians have to deal with every day - destruction, fear and death.
